Pipes & Pleasures Johnny Mocha
(2.00)
Named after one of our regular customers. This blend is mild and very smooth. A mixture of black Cavendish and Virginias that are further enhanced with the succulent flavor of dark chocolate and mellow coffee beans. A very rich room aroma, almost as if you are baking brownies.

I guess I'm not an aromatic fan. It didn't really taste like coffee to me, just. . . well like a funky armpit. I tried it out of a cob, once, then gave the bag to an older gentleman who likes aromatics hopefully he enjoys it. After that first bowl, I smelt it in the bag, and it didn't even have the enjoyable coffee smell anymore, it just smelt like it molded in that hour that I let it sit unopened while I was smoking. Oh well, if you want an aromatic, this one's for you. However, if you don't like heavy casing nor sucking on unwashed underarm I warn you. . . stay away!
